Milot Pokuaa inspires Hasaacas Ladies to a 5-0 win over Soccer Intellectuals

Sekondi Hasaacas ladies handed a bit of footballing lessons to Soccer Intellectuals walloping them by 5 – 0 on match day 5 of the women’s league at the Sekondi Sports Stadium.

Three goals from Milot Pokuaa and 2 goals from Evelyn Badu and Doris Boaduwaa was enough to do damage on the visitors.

The home side were in a fantastic shape as they played against the visitors with Milot Pokua slotting in a low shot to the bottom left of the net to give Sekondi Hasaacas Ladies the early goal in 6 minutes.

It seems that wasn’t enough for the home side, Evelyn Badu won the battle of the with the visitors defense as clearance by them ended up deflecting her into the goalpost making the scores two before the end of the first half.

Sekondi Hasaacas ladies continued their fine form in  the second half of the game that lead to Milot Pokia completing her hat-trick with double making the scores 4-0.

Doris Boaduwaa added salt to the injury of the visitors by scoring the 5th goal of the making travel back home with nothing.

Milot Pokuaa’s dominance in the in the game was enough to earn her her 2nd NASCO Player Of The Match award.

Sekondi Hasaacas ladies has now played 3 consecutive games without conceding, scoring 18 goals under the tutelage of Coach Yussif Bassigi and Coach Mutapha Capito.
